This book presents a graphical method for analyzing the stresses in single-span and continuous-girder bridges with horizontal or inclined chords under moving loads. The author starts from the fundamentals of force equilibrium and bending moments, then extends this knowledge to more complex bridge structures. The method, based on stress diagrams, is described in detail and illustrated with numerous examples. The author's approach builds on the reader's understanding of basic mechanics and provides a practical tool for bridge engineers.
